Overview

Mechanical power control cables are specialized cables designed for transmitting both power and control signals in industrial and mechanical applications. These cables are engineered to perform reliably under demanding conditions, such as exposure to oils, chemicals, and mechanical stress. They are commonly used in machinery, automation systems, and heavy equipment where consistent performance is critical. The construction of these cables typically includes high-quality copper conductors for efficient conductivity, insulated with materials like PVC or rubber to protect against environmental factors. Additional protective layers, such as steel or nylon braiding, enhance durability and resistance to abrasion. Their flexibility and robustness make them ideal for dynamic applications where cables are subject to frequent movement.

Structure and Working Principle

The structure of a mechanical power control cable consists of multiple layers, each serving a specific purpose. The core is made up of copper conductors, which ensure efficient transmission of electrical power and signals. These conductors are insulated with materials like PVC or rubber to prevent short circuits and protect against environmental hazards. Surrounding the insulated conductors is a protective sheath, often reinforced with steel or nylon braiding, which provides additional mechanical strength and resistance to abrasion. Some cables may also include shielding to reduce electromagnetic interference. The working principle revolves around maintaining uninterrupted electrical conductivity while withstanding physical stresses, ensuring reliable operation in industrial settings.

Key Features

Mechanical power control cables are known for their high durability and resistance to harsh conditions. They are designed to withstand exposure to oils, chemicals, and extreme temperatures, making them suitable for use in demanding industrial environments. Their flexible construction allows for easy installation and movement, even in tight spaces. Another key feature is their ability to resist abrasion and mechanical stress, which is essential for applications where cables are subject to frequent bending or rubbing. Additionally, these cables often come with flame-retardant properties, enhancing safety in high-risk areas. The combination of these features ensures long-term reliability and performance in various industrial applications.

Application Areas

Mechanical power control cables are widely used in industries that require reliable power and signal transmission. They are commonly found in manufacturing plants, where they connect machinery and control systems. Automation systems also rely on these cables to ensure seamless communication between components. Other application areas include heavy equipment, such as cranes and excavators, where cables must endure constant movement and exposure to harsh conditions. The automotive and aerospace industries also utilize these cables for their durability and performance. Their versatility makes them a preferred choice for any application demanding robust and reliable electrical connections.

Maintenance and Precautions

Proper maintenance of mechanical power control cables is essential to ensure their longevity and performance. Regularly inspect cables for signs of wear, such as fraying or cracks in the insulation. Replace any damaged cables immediately to prevent electrical failures or safety hazards. When installing these cables, avoid excessive bending or twisting, as this can damage the conductors and insulation. Ensure proper grounding to prevent electrical shocks and interference. Additionally, protect cables from extreme temperatures and direct exposure to chemicals or oils. Following these precautions will help maintain the cables' functionality and extend their service life.

B2B Procurement Guide

When procuring mechanical power control cables for B2B purposes, consider several factors to ensure you select the right product. Start by determining the voltage and current requirements of your application to choose a cable with the appropriate rating. Evaluate the environmental conditions, such as exposure to oils, chemicals, or extreme temperatures, to select a cable with suitable protective features. Flexibility is another critical factor, especially for applications involving frequent movement. Compare prices and specifications from multiple suppliers to find the best value for your needs. Additionally, verify the supplier's reputation and product certifications to ensure quality and reliability. Proper procurement planning will help you secure cables that meet your operational requirements and budget.
